将数据['V1701002', '李梅', '女', '文典']追加到“学生信息表.csv”文件表格中的第三行
时间: 2023-12-23 11:04:33 浏览: 63
大学数据.csv
好的,您可以使用Python中的pandas库来实现这个需求。具体的代码如下:
```python
import pandas as pd
# 创建一个DataFrame对象,包含要追加的数据
data = pd.DataFrame({'学号': ['V1701002'], '姓名': ['李梅'], '性别': ['女'], '班级': ['文典']})
# 读取csv文件并将数据追加到第三行
file_path = '学生信息表.csv'
df = pd.read_csv(file_path)
df = pd.concat([df.iloc[:2], data, df.iloc[2:]]).reset_index(drop=True)
# 将修改后的数据保存回csv文件
df.to_csv(file_path, index=False, encoding='utf-8')
```
这个代码会将原来的“学生信息表.csv”文件读取为一个DataFrame对象,然后将要追加的数据与原有数据拼接起来,并将结果保存回原文件。请注意,这里的代码假设文件中已经存在两行数据,因此要将新数据插入到第三行。如果文件中没有数据或者只有一行数据,则需要对代码进行相应的修改。
阅读全文